Understanding Laptop Batteries
Before diving into the specifics of battery compatibility, it’s important to understand the basics of laptop batteries. Laptop batteries are primarily lithium-ion (Li-ion) or lithium-polymer (Li-Po). Each type has its own characteristics, but they both work by converting chemical energy into electrical energy to power your device.
Battery Voltage
Voltage is a critical factor. It determines the electrical potential difference that drives current through your laptop. A battery with significantly different voltage can cause serious damage to your laptop’s internal components. Think of it as trying to power a device meant for 120V with 240V – it’s a recipe for disaster.
Battery Capacity (mAh or Wh)
Capacity refers to the amount of charge a battery can hold, measured in milliampere-hours (mAh) or watt-hours (Wh). A higher capacity generally translates to a longer battery life. While increasing capacity is usually safe, the physical size of the battery must still fit within the laptop’s battery compartment. A larger capacity battery that doesn’t fit won’t do you any good.
Battery Connector Type
Laptop batteries connect to the motherboard via a specific connector. The connector must be compatible with the laptop’s battery port. If the connector is different, even if the voltage and capacity are similar, the battery simply won’t connect. Trying to force a connection can damage both the battery and the laptop.

OEM vs. Aftermarket Batteries
OEM (Original Equipment Manufacturer) batteries are made by or specifically for the laptop manufacturer. They are designed to be perfectly compatible with your specific laptop model. Aftermarket batteries, on the other hand, are produced by third-party companies.
Aftermarket batteries can be a more affordable alternative, but quality can vary significantly. Some aftermarket batteries are excellent, meeting or even exceeding the performance of OEM batteries. Others, however, may have lower capacity, shorter lifespan, or even pose safety risks. Thorough research and reading reviews are essential before purchasing an aftermarket battery.
Checking for Compatibility
The most crucial step is to verify compatibility. Don’t rely solely on the battery’s advertised compatibility. Cross-reference the battery part number with your laptop’s model number. Many reputable online retailers have compatibility checkers where you can enter your laptop model and see a list of compatible batteries.
Consider the following:
- Voltage: The voltage must match the original battery’s voltage. A slight deviation (e.g., 10.8V instead of 11.1V) might be acceptable, but it’s best to stick to the exact voltage.
- Capacity: The capacity can be higher, which will result in longer battery life. However, ensure the physical dimensions of the battery will still fit in your laptop.
- Connector: The connector must be identical to the original battery’s connector. Visually inspect the connector to confirm it matches.
- Polarity: Although rare, incorrect polarity can damage the laptop. Always double check.
BIOS and Battery Management Software
Some laptops rely on the BIOS (Basic Input/Output System) or dedicated battery management software to properly manage the battery. An incompatible battery might not be recognized by the BIOS, leading to inaccurate battery level readings, charging issues, or even a complete failure to power the laptop. Check your laptop manufacturer’s website for BIOS updates that might improve battery compatibility.
Risks of Using an Incompatible Battery
Using an incompatible battery can have severe consequences. It’s not just about whether the battery will work; it’s about the potential damage it can cause.
Overheating and Fire Hazards
An incompatible battery can overheat, potentially causing a fire. This is especially true for low-quality aftermarket batteries that don’t meet safety standards. Lithium-ion batteries contain flammable electrolytes, and a thermal runaway (uncontrolled temperature increase) can lead to a fire or explosion.
Damage to Laptop Components
Incorrect voltage can fry your laptop’s motherboard or other internal components. This can result in costly repairs or even render your laptop unusable. It’s a risk not worth taking.
Reduced Battery Life and Performance
Even if the battery initially seems to work, an incompatible battery might have a significantly shorter lifespan or deliver subpar performance. You might experience rapid battery drain, inaccurate battery level readings, or a complete failure of the battery after only a few months.
Voiding Warranty
Using a non-approved battery can void your laptop’s warranty. If your laptop malfunctions due to an incompatible battery, the manufacturer may refuse to repair it under warranty. Always check your warranty terms before using a different battery.

Battery Safety Tips
Regardless of whether you’re using an OEM or aftermarket battery, it’s essential to follow some basic safety tips:
- Avoid extreme temperatures: Don’t leave your laptop in direct sunlight or in a hot car, as high temperatures can damage the battery.
- Use the correct charger: Always use the charger that came with your laptop or a charger specifically designed for your laptop model.
- Don’t overcharge: While modern laptops have charging circuits that prevent overcharging, it’s still best to unplug your laptop once it’s fully charged.
- Store properly: If you’re not using your laptop for an extended period, store it in a cool, dry place with the battery partially charged (around 40-50%).
- Dispose of properly: Lithium-ion batteries should be recycled properly. Don’t throw them in the trash. Many electronics stores and recycling centers accept used batteries.

Can I use a battery with a higher mAh rating in my laptop?
Yes, you generally can use a battery with a higher mAh (milliampere-hour) rating. The mAh rating indicates the battery’s capacity or how much energy it can store. A higher mAh rating means the battery can hold more charge and, therefore, your laptop will likely run for a longer time between charges. However, ensure the voltage of the replacement battery is identical to the original battery to avoid damaging your laptop.
The physical dimensions of the battery are also crucial. A higher mAh battery might be larger, and if it doesn’t fit within the laptop’s battery compartment, you won’t be able to use it. Always check the laptop’s specifications and compatibility charts provided by the battery manufacturer or your laptop’s manufacturer to confirm compatibility before purchasing. Look for batteries specifically listed as compatible with your laptop model.
What happens if I use a battery with a different voltage than my original battery?
Using a battery with a different voltage than your original battery can cause serious damage to your laptop. A voltage that is too high can overload the laptop’s circuits, potentially frying the motherboard and other components. Conversely, a voltage that is too low might prevent the laptop from powering on correctly or could lead to unstable operation and premature battery failure.
It’s absolutely critical to match the voltage specifications exactly. The voltage is usually printed on the original battery itself. Never attempt to use a battery with a different voltage, even if the physical size and connector seem compatible. The potential damage to your laptop far outweighs any perceived benefit.
How do I find a compatible battery for my laptop?
The most reliable way to find a compatible battery is to search using your laptop’s specific model number. This number is typically found on a sticker located on the bottom of the laptop, inside the battery compartment, or on the original battery itself. Once you have the model number, search online retailers or the manufacturer’s website for replacement batteries specifically listed as compatible with your laptop model.
Alternatively, you can look for batteries that are explicitly listed as replacements for your original battery’s part number. The battery part number is usually printed on the battery itself. Matching this part number ensures compatibility and eliminates guesswork. Many online retailers offer search tools that allow you to enter either your laptop model or battery part number to find compatible options.
Are aftermarket laptop batteries safe to use?
Aftermarket laptop batteries can be safe to use, but it’s essential to purchase them from reputable brands and sellers. Lower-quality aftermarket batteries might not meet the same safety standards as original equipment manufacturer (OEM) batteries, potentially leading to overheating, swelling, or even fire hazards. Look for batteries that have safety certifications, such as UL or CE.
Read reviews and research the seller’s reputation before making a purchase. Choose brands known for quality and reliability, and avoid suspiciously cheap batteries, as they may be counterfeit or substandard. Always inspect the battery upon arrival for any signs of damage or defects before installing it in your laptop.
How do I properly dispose of my old laptop battery?
Laptop batteries contain hazardous materials and should never be thrown in the regular trash. Improper disposal can lead to environmental contamination and pose a risk to human health. Always recycle your old laptop battery at a designated recycling facility or through a manufacturer’s take-back program.
Many electronics retailers and battery manufacturers offer battery recycling programs. Check with local recycling centers or search online for battery recycling locations in your area. Some communities also have special hazardous waste collection days where you can safely dispose of electronic waste, including laptop batteries.
What tools do I need to replace my laptop battery?
The tools needed to replace a laptop battery typically include a small Phillips head screwdriver to remove screws securing the battery compartment cover or the battery itself. A plastic opening tool or spudger can be helpful for gently prying open the battery compartment or disconnecting the battery connector without damaging the laptop’s plastic casing or internal components.
Depending on the laptop model, you might also need a small flathead screwdriver or a Torx screwdriver to remove specific screws. Ensure you have a clean and well-lit workspace. It’s also a good idea to have a container to keep track of the screws as you remove them to prevent losing them.
Will replacing the battery void my laptop’s warranty?
Replacing the battery yourself may or may not void your laptop’s warranty, depending on the manufacturer’s policies and the laws in your region. Some manufacturers allow users to replace certain components, like the battery, without voiding the warranty, while others may void the warranty if the replacement is not performed by an authorized service center.
Check your laptop’s warranty documentation or contact the manufacturer directly to inquire about their specific policy regarding battery replacements. If you’re concerned about voiding the warranty, consider having an authorized service center replace the battery for you. This ensures the replacement is done correctly and preserves your warranty coverage.
